M5 – The Mexican Brass

Celebrating 20 years as a brass quintet in 2025, M5 is a world-class ensemble seamlessly blending virtuosic musicianship, non-stop audience interaction and showmanship to produce a great musical-theatrical experience every night!

M5’s program mixes classical with opera, jazz & pop—a terrific blend for every audience.

The ensemble has toured the world—literally—having played across Europe, Asia, North Africa, North America, South America, and their home base of Mexico.
